⭐ 欢迎来到虫虫下载站! | 📦 资源下载 📁 资源专辑 ℹ️ 关于我们
⭐ 虫虫下载站

📄 testserializable.java

📁 实现银行系统的一系列功能,比如存款取款透支查询余额等
💻 JAVA
字号:
package tarena.bank.server;
import java.io.FileInputStream;
import java.io.FileOutputStream;
import java.io.ObjectInputStream;
import java.io.ObjectOutputStream;
public class TestSerializable{
	//写默认的初始id=100000,以后每次自动产生id时都会自增1,同时写入id.list文件
	public static void main(String[] args) throws Exception {
		//该文件我是放在桌面上的
		FileOutputStream outfile = new FileOutputStream(
				"C:\\Documents and Settings\\Administrator\\桌面\\id.list");
		ObjectOutputStream oos = new ObjectOutputStream(outfile);// FileOutputStream对象是作为输出文件名
		Account a = new Account();
		a.setId(100000);
		//oos.writeObject(p);
		oos.writeObject(a);
		oos.close();
		Thread.sleep(1000);
		FileInputStream infile = new FileInputStream(
		"C:\\Documents and Settings\\Administrator\\桌面\\id.list");
		ObjectInputStream ois = new ObjectInputStream(infile);
		Account ss = (Account) ois.readObject();
		//Person me = (Person)(ois.readObject());
		System.out.println(ss.getId());
	}
}

⌨️ 快捷键说明

复制代码 Ctrl + C
搜索代码 Ctrl + F
全屏模式 F11
切换主题 Ctrl + Shift + D
显示快捷键 ?
增大字号 Ctrl + =
减小字号 Ctrl + -